Owen Paterson's successor writes to Tory MPs ahead of crunch vote

Winner of the North Shropshire by-election, Helen Morgan MP, has written to Tory MPs warning them to learn their lessons from previous sleaze scandals.

MPs will vote tomorrow on whether to refer the Prime Minister for investigation by the Committee of Privileges following his repeated lies on partygate. Helen Morgan MP has written to 50 Blue Wall Tory MPs with slim majorities over the Liberal Democrats who are most vulnerable to a public backlash over their support for Boris Johnson. 

Helen gained Owen Paterson's constituency by overturning a massive Conservative majority with a 34% swing amid news headlines of Conservative sleaze and scandal. 

In a letter to Blue Wall Tory MPs, Liberal Democrat MP for North Shropshire Helen Morgan says:

"This week marks five months since I won the North Shropshire by-election in the wake of a Conservative party drowning in sleaze and scandal. 

"It is sad to see your party has learnt nothing since then.

"The power is in your hands. You have the numbers to stop this stitch-up.  So what will it be: sleaze and scandal? Or decency and integrity?  

"The writing is on the wall for the Conservative party - your constituents will not be taken for granted. 

"The public expects MPs to carry out their patriotic duty tomorrow. British democracy is being dragged through the mud. You cannot prop up this sham of a Prime Minister any longer.  

"Our country desperately needs leadership right now, instead we have a law-breaking and lying Prime Minister. Now is the time to act."
